The Bee Sting Cocktail

The Bee Sting cocktail is a variation of the classic Bee’s Knees, adding a spicy twist with fresh jalapeno. Mix gin, lemon juice, and honey syrup with muddled jalapeno, then strain and garnish with sliced jalapenos. The result is a sweet, tangy drink with a kick.
